ARM: OMAP3: Mask interrupts when disabling interrupts

By Ingo Molnar, interrupts are not masked by default.
(refer to 76d2160147f43f982dfe881404cfde9fd0a9da21)

But if interrupts are not masked, the processor can wake up while in
Suspend-to-RAM state by an external interrupt. For example, if an
OMAP3 board is connected to Host PC by USB and entered to Suspend-to-RAM
state, it wake up automatically by M_IRQ_92. The disable_irq() function
can't disable the interrupt in H/W level, So I modified
arch/arm/mach-omap2/irq.c
